What Is False Reporting On YouTube?

False reporting on YouTube is when someone reports content that they believe violates YouTube’s Community Guidelines, but in reality, the content does not violate the guidelines.

Reasons For False Reporting On YouTube

This can happen for a number of reasons, such as:

  1. The reporter is mistaken about what the Community Guidelines say.
  2. The reporter is trying to get revenge on someone they don’t like.
  3. The reporter is trying to get attention.

Consequences OF False Reporting On YouTube

False reporting can have a number of negative consequences, including:

  1. The content that is reported may be taken down even though it does not violate the Community Guidelines.
  2. The person who created the content may be suspended or terminated from YouTube.
  3. The person who reported the content may be banned from reporting content in the future.

Note That:

If someone falsely reports videos on YouTube a few times, they might not get banned right away. However, if YouTube notices a pattern of false reporting from that person, they will likely take action and permanently ban their account.

If you believe that your content has been falsely reported, you can appeal the decision. To do this, you will need to provide evidence that the content does not violate the Community Guidelines.

How To Report YouTube Videos

If you see content that you believe violates the Community Guidelines, you can report it by following these steps:

  1. Go to the video or channel that you want to report.
  2. Click the three dots in the top right corner of the video or channel.
  3. Select “Report.”
  4. Select the reason that best fits the violation in the video or channel.
  5. Click “REPORT.”

YouTube will review the report and take action if they find that the content violates the Community Guidelines.
